Dr. LaGrange participates in Twitter chat on prostate cancer

On Sept. 17, with the help of Chad LaGrange, M.D., the Malashock Chair for Urologic Surgery, the newly activated @BuffettCC Twitter account participated in its first Twitter chat – #PCSMFuture. A Twitter chat is an organized, real-time conversation around a particular topic. The topic for the National Cancer Institute and Men’s Health Network moderated chat […]
